Output 576718b78bc566001fbcb745405ca1eab0cb495c31d0aa93b14b195c156c2814:0

value
50000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 890b8e4aa2d001aba7d6bbea4fa02207284fe551 OP_EQUALVERIFY OP_CHECKSIG
address
1DVdRCEU86M4QWvHGgxSUvgmQpjrvkYuuQ
transaction
576718b78bc566001fbcb745405ca1eab0cb495c31d0aa93b14b195c156c2814
spent
true